探索高效DNS管理新境界:Net_DNS2 —— PHP开发者的数据解析利器(dns管理工具)

探索高效DNS管理新境界:Net_DNS2 —— PHP开发者的数据解析利器探索高效DNS管理新境界:Net_DNS2 —— PHP开发者的数据解析利器
项目地址:https://gitcode.com/mikepultz/

探索高效DNS管理新境界:Net_DNS2 —— PHP开发者的数据解析利器

项目地址:https://gitcode.com/mikepultz/netdns2

在互联网快速迭代的时代,DNS服务充当了用户和服务器之间的桥梁。性能和灵活性的重要性是不言而喻的。高效、易于使用且全面的DNS 处理工具对于PHP 开发人员至关重要。今天我们要讨论的是Net_DNS2——,一个旨在提高PHP 应用程序中DNS 管理功能的开源库。

项目介绍

Net_DNS2 是一个原生PHP DNS 解析器和更新器,旨在提供比传统Net_DNS 更快、更现代的解决方案。它不仅是Net_DNS 的近乎完美替代品,而且通过引入现代PHP 编程范例以及对IPv4/IPv6 和TCP/UDP 的支持,彻底改变了DNS 管理游戏规则。

项目技术分析

Net_DNS2采用PHP的现代类结构和异常处理机制来确保代码的清晰度和可维护性。查询速度显着提高,大多数请求比Net_DNS 快2-10 倍。此外,集成的TSIG 和SIG(0) 支持允许Net_DNS2 安全地执行动态更新和区域传输。这对于需要频繁或自动调整DNS 记录的应用程序来说是一个巨大的福音。值得一提的是,提供的本地缓存机制(支持共享内存或文件存储)进一步加快了响应速度,优化了用户体验。

项目及技术应用场景

Net_DNS2在云服务、CDN配置、DDoS防护系统、自动域名解析、动态DNS服务等领域表现出色。例如,在构建自动化部署脚本时,您可以轻松实现根据IP变化即时更新DNS记录,保证服务连续性和高可用性。运维团队可以利用Net_DNS2的动态更新功能快速响应紧急情况,包括在故障转移期间将流量无缝重定向到备份服务器。

项目特点

性能优越:优化的解析逻辑和缓存机制,显着提高DNS查询和更新速度。兼容性强:作为Net_DNS的升级版本,兼容性强,易于迁移。增强安全性:支持DNSSEC相关资源记录,并提供TSIG和SIG(0)加密更新保证。灵活的界面:简单直观的API设计让初学者和经验丰富的开发人员都能快速上手。广泛支持:全面覆盖IPv4、IPv6、TCP、UDP通信协议。丰富的文档:详细的在线文档和社区支持缩短了学习曲线并提高了开发效率。

结语

Net_DNS2 因其高性能、强大的安全功能和易用性而成为PHP 开发人员的瑞士军刀。它已经在初创公司和大公司中证明了其价值。通过Composer 轻松安装,您可以立即体验新一代DNS 管理工具所提供的优势,这些工具可改进应用程序网络层的功能。加入Net_DNS2 用户的行列,探索DNS 管理的新维度,让您的服务更强大、更快速。

# 推荐理由:为什么选择Net_DNS2?

– 快速性能减少了应用程序响应时间。

– 提高安全性以保护敏感数据传输。

– 适应未来PHP 生态系统的现代编码风格。

-强大的功能集,满足复杂的DNS操作需求。

– 易学易用,瞬间提升开发效率。

– 成熟、稳定、广泛适用于不同场景。

我们希望通过本介绍您能感受到Net_DNS2 的吸引力,并考虑在您的下一个项目中实施它。

项目地址:https://gitcode.com/mikepultz/netdns2

#以上探索高效DNS管理新领域的相关内容来源网络:Net_DNS2 —— PHP开发者的数据分析工具仅供参考。相关信息请参见官方公告。

原创文章,作者:CSDN,如若转载,请注明出处:https://www.sudun.com/ask/92349.html

(0)
CSDN的头像CSDN
上一篇 2024年6月26日
下一篇 2024年6月26日

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注